Abstract

This study conducted an extensive literature review spanning from 1950 to 2023, exploring the methodologies in urban geomorphology and urban geoheritage assessment, and the possibility of applying Nature-Based Solutions (NbSs) in order to enhance geomorphological maps. The methodology proposed here is based on a two-step approach: (i) a bibliographic review and methodological investigation and (ii) methodological proposal in order to enhance the traditional geomorphological and geoheritage maps with NbS to reduce the geomorphological risk in urban areas. This paper aims to introduce a methodological framework and illustrated its practical application to provide researchers and practitioners with a clear understanding of its implementation in real-world scenarios. The proposed methodology was applied in the north and northeastern parts of Milan, Italy. The implementation of the proposed methodology demonstrated its effectiveness in urban contexts and its potential for further modification and extension to various urban environments in the future.
